Gourmets in Beijing enjoyed a feast of some of 皇冠体育app's best local specialties on Nov 12 at Hyatt Beijing. Sebastian Wu, executive chef with Hyatt Hotels and Resorts, led three hotel executive chefs from Beijing, Shanghai and Guangzhou in presenting some typical regional delicacies.
"We have a good reputation for food and beverage in our hotels around the world," says Christopher Koehler, Hyatt Hotels and Resorts vice-president of operations, 皇冠体育app. "At the same time, we hope to improve our facilities by seeking feedback from clients - we want to extend that to F&B."
That was the incentive behind the food event, named the Hyatt Connoisseur Program. It was also held in Shanghai and Guangzhou.
According to Koehler, the food event is a good way to bring chefs from different regions together and foster greater communication among the group's 24 hotels in Greater 皇冠体育app.
Former executive chef Koehler, from the United States, began his work in 皇冠体育app in 1998 as executive assistant manager of F&B at Grand Hyatt Shanghai. He later worked as hotel manager at Grand Hyatt Shanghai, and general manager of Grand Hyatt Beijing. He was appointed to the position of vice-president of operations, 皇冠体育app, in August 2011. His current role is to oversee the operations and management of Hyatt Hotels in 皇冠体育app, with a focus on people development and owner relationships
"In my role I get to travel to different parts of 皇冠体育app and try the food," he says. "I continue to find new cuisines and dishes."
Koehler notices there is a great difference among foods of different Chinese cities. Therefore he thinks it is important for chefs in Hyatt hotels in 皇冠体育app to communicate, so that they can learn about local ingredients and cooking styles.
